rev-list: allow filtering of provided items

When providing an object filter, it is currently impossible to also
filter provided items. E.g. when executing `git rev-list HEAD` , the
commit this reference points to will be treated as user-provided and is
thus excluded from the filtering mechanism. This makes it harder than
necessary to properly use the new `--filter=object:type` filter given
that even if the user wants to only see blobs, he'll still see commits
of provided references.

Improve this by introducing a new `--filter-provided-objects` option
to the git-rev-parse(1) command. If given, then all user-provided
references will be subject to filtering.
